What is a Cosmopolitan Cocktail?

A Cosmopolitan, or Cosmo, is a classic vodka-based cocktail with a perfect balance of sweet, tart, and citrusy flavors. Made with vodka, cranberry juice, Cointreau (or Triple Sec), and fresh lime juice, it has a signature blush pink color and a smooth, refreshing taste.

Cosmopolitan Cocktail Ingredients

You only need four ingredients to make the perfect Cosmopolitan cocktail:

Cointreau: A smooth orange liqueur; you can also use Triple Sec.

Cranberry Juice: Use sweetened cranberry juice, like Ocean Spray.

Lime Juice: Always fresh-squeezed for the best flavor.

Vodka: Choose a high-quality vodka.

Eden’s Tips for the Perfect Cosmopolitan

I’ve made my fair share of Cosmos, and these simple tips make all the difference:

Always use fresh lime juice: It gives the cocktail a crisp, bright flavor. Bottled just won’t cut it!

Shake it really well: A proper shake chills the drink and creates that smooth, slightly frothy texture.

Use a high-quality vodka: A good vodka makes all the difference in a simple cocktail like this.

Stick to sweetened cranberry juice: Unsweetened cranberry is too tart and will throw off the balance.

Ingredients 

  • 2 ounces vodka
  • 1 1/2 ounces cranberry juice, Ocean Spray brand
  • 1/2 ounce lime juice, freshly squeezed
  • 1/2 ounce Cointreau, any orange liqueur

Instructions 

  • Squeeze the lime to make fresh lime juice.
  • Pour in the cranberry juice, vodka, lime juice, and Cointreau into a cocktail shaker filled with ice.
  • Shake for 20-30 seconds.
  • Strain the cocktail into a coupe glass.
  • Garnish with a lime wheel, wedge, or twist.

Notes

Always use freshly squeezed lime juice. 
Use your favorite vodka for this recipe. 
Shaking the cocktail with ice is a very important step to diluting and mixing the cocktail.
Switch it up and use cranberry-pom juice or cranberry-apple juice for a fun twist!
Add cranberries or rosemary to make it festive for the holidays!
